The first thing you should think about is how often you plan to use your mixer. If you are planning to use your mixer for more than two times per week , you should think about buying a mixer with a motor made of metal gears. A majority of mixers these days have plastic gears, which don't stand up to prolonged use. You will pay more for stands with steel gears however you'll be getting a machine that lasts you for many years.
Another thing to think about is mixer's mixing power stand mixer. People often make the mistake of thinking that wattage is equivalent to power. Higher watts do not necessarily mean that the mixer is a stronger, even though it has fewer watts. The best way to judge the mixer's capabilities is to determine how many cups of flour the machine can handle and the weight of dough that it can mix. If you plan on using your machine to mix heavy doughs, you'll need to find a mixer that has sufficient power to tackle those tasks.
